    Default Wi-Fi connectivity to PC- Reset Wirelsss Adapter

    I had Virgin broadband installed last week. I can connect wirelessly through my phone and laptop but I need to reset my wireless adapter on my PC every time I wish to connect to it.

    I called Virgin tech support who were less than helpful. I’ve also googled for help but haven’t found a solution.

    At some point I will connect via Ethernet but I plan on decorating my living room so don’t want to be stapling Ethernet cable to the skirting boards and then removing it again a few weeks later to paint so I’ll attach the Ethernet cable after I decorate.
    I just wondered if anyone could offer me a solution in the meantime.

    Copied from a googled search

    If you have the issue I'm thinking of then this is no fault of Virgin Media. This is a known issue with Windows Vista and it seems, Windows 7. This has nothing to do with the internet connection unless your internet light goes out on the router (It is the LAN,your connection between pc and router)

    I work for another ISP in 2nd Line Tech Support and come across this often.

    Sometimes updating your network card drivers and unticking IPv6 in it's properties can help. I had the issue myself quite often but it happens rarely now since I updated my drivers

    Just try googling 'Local Only Connection for Vista' or Win7 and you can see that it's a widespread issue.

    Default Re: Wi-Fi connectivity to PC- Reset Wirelsss Adapter

    Can you run network troubleshooting? If it comes back with one or more network protocols missing then it's a Windows 10 known issue, loads of fixes out there that work at varying degrees but I have found the best is to run an elevated cmd then use this command:
    Code:
    netcfg -d
